It is the case of the petitioner that she was in love with one Ajith, who is a Muslim and wanted to marry him and that it was objected to by her family members. It is also her case that she has eloped and got married to Ajith on 13.04.2017 at Chennai and that hearing reprisal by the members of the family, she has filed the present petition with the aforesaid relief.
2.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Government Advocate for the respondents.
3. Mr.M.Rajkumar, Sub Inspector of Police, Tallakulam Police Station, Madurai, is present before this Court. https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/
4. It is represented that Tallakulam Police Station has not been arrayed as respondent, instead, Oomachikulam Police Station has been made as respondent. Be that as it may, in Lata Singh v. State of Uttarpradesh and another (2006) 5 SCC 475, the Hon'ble Supreme Court has directed that State authorities should encourage inter-caste marriage and sufficient protection should be given to couples, who undergo inter-caste marriage.
5. In view of the above, the petitioner and Ajith are directed to appear before the Deputy Commissioner of Police, (Law and Order), Madurai City and give a representation. On such representation being given, the police shall ensure that no harm befalls them.
6. With the above direction, this criminal original petition is disposed of.
